-1

我需要在 ASP.NET 中的表中显示一个数据库。我得到了一些建议,例如 DataGridView 减慢了我们的进程。所以我使用 jQuery 表。但是如何从 SQL Server 数据库显示 ASP.NET MVC 网页中的 jQuery 表中的数据。

4

1 回答 1

1

对于 jQuery 表,您可以实现对数据进行 JSON 编码的操作。然后可以将 jQuery 表配置为通过该源获取数据:

[HttpPost]
public JsonResult GetJsonData()
{
    var data = /* Get your data here */;

    return Json(data);
}

然后,您将数据表配置为从远程源获取数据,如文档中指定的那样:

$(document).ready(function() {
    $('#example').dataTable( {
        "bProcessing": true,
        "sAjaxSource": 'http://www.yourdomain.com/yourController/GetJsonData',
        "sServerMethod": "POST"
    } );
});

不确定这是否会提高您的表现。

于 2012-04-07T10:40:06.353 回答